Two permanent psychologists have been appointed to North Kildare at Kilcock and Celbridge Primary Care Centres.
Kildare North TD Bernard Durkan put forward the question at a recent parliamentary meeting, and asked for the adequate psychology provisions.
He also asked why there had been such a delay in implementing these services to date.
Durkan commneted: "Child and adult services for mental health have been under pressure for a long time.
"Now that covid is easing, we need to ensure that these services are provided
"I have been advised that two psychologists are due to take up their posts in the coming months.
"These positions will be permanent psychologists for Celbridge and Kilcock," he added.
